UQM Technologies Extends Its Long-Term Supply Agreement with Proterra

  • UQM solidifies position as the primary supplier for Proterra’s industry-leading zero emission buses.
  • The award-winning UQM/Proterra drivetrain boasts the most EV deployments in the US transit market.
  • Proterra® zero emission buses have reached two million miles of revenue service, with customers in various states that include California, Washington, Texas, Tennessee, Minnesota, South Carolina, Florida, Massachusetts Kentucky, and Nevada with growing demand nationally.

LONGMONT, Colo.--()--UQM Technologies Inc. (NYSE MKT: UQM) today announced that it has signed an extension to its long-term supply agreement with Proterra® to support Proterra’s growth demands. UQM is the primary supplier of electric propulsion systems to Proterra. The extension reflects the increased demand in the US marketplace for the Proterra buses and the expected increased production volume of the UQM PowerPhase HD® systems. Exemplified by the growing number of US transit agencies signing up to deploy Proterra’s zero-emission buses, the Proterra/UQM solution is being seen as a credible and proven clean technology that is both economically and environmentally sound.

About UQM

UQM Technologies is a developer and manufacturer of power-dense, high-efficiency electric motors, generators, power electronic controllers and fuel cell compressors for the commercial truck, bus, automotive, marine, military and industrial markets. A major emphasis for UQM is developing propulsion systems for electric, hybrid electric, plug-in hybrid electric and fuel cell electric vehicles. UQM is TS 16949 and ISO 14001 certified and located in Longmont, Colorado. For more information, please visit www.uqm.com.

About Proterra

Proterra is a leader in the design and manufacture of zero-emission vehicles that enable bus fleet operators to significantly reduce operating costs while delivering clean, quiet transportation to the community. Proterra has sold more than 252 vehicles to 28 different transit agencies throughout North America. Proterra’s configurable EV platform, battery and charging options make its buses well-suited for a wide range of transit and campus routes. With unmatched durability and energy efficiency based on rigorous U.S. certification testing, Proterra products are proudly designed, engineered and manufactured in America, with offices in Silicon Valley and South Carolina.
